e*bay and the U.S. Postal Service® are happy to offer you FREE co-branded
shipping boxes for Priority Mail® service. Co-branded Priority Mail boxes will
be delivered directly to your home. Combine this with the free Carrier Pickup
offered by the U.S. Postal Service and make shipping your e*bay sales “Quick,
Easy, Convenient!”™ See below for box descriptions and ordering information.

The Ready Post item's aren't free. However the plain Priority and Express boxes are. You can also get them online for free aswell.
